Sup­ply Chain Sys­tems Developer

Supply Chain Systems Developer

Monday-Friday, 07:00-16:00

42.5hr Contract

Cranswick Country Foods – Preston, Staithes Road, Hull, HU12 8TB

Reporting directly to the Planning Manager, you will provide support to the Planning teams within the group and wider team by ensuring the systems used are developed to the highest standards, whilst also being directly involved in ongoing maintenance and problem solving of said systems. This is a site-based role.

Main Duties Include (but not limited to):

  • To ensure adequate maintenance of the relevant computer systems and files
  • To provide admin and reporting support to the Planning teams
  • Continuously improve systems, ways of working and reporting
  • Ensure project timings are adhered to, unless there is exceptional circumstance
  • Provide holiday cover to Supply Chain Systems Developer

You Will Have:

  • Coding experience and excellent Excel skills (essential)
  • Excellent communication skills (verbal and written) with a high standard of literacy (essential)
  • Knowledge of Power Query “M” language and Power BI – DAX & design principles (desirable)
  • Basic knowledge of Power Automate (desirable)
  • Basic knowledge of databases and relationships (desirable)
  • Experience of FMCG working environment (advantageous)
